Our friendly theatre company lead the sessions, where you’ll have fun and meet new friends. Each term you’ll create a show and perform in our studio or on the main stage, with lighting, sound and staging from Norden Farm’s technical crew. Pick up performance skills from stage combat to acting for camera and physical theatre to accents, while working with scripts from famous playwrights or made up by you. Terms 10 weeks long, no auditions, suitable for all abilities and end with a sharing or performance. School Year

The HandleBards are the world’s first cycling theatre company. Join them for Shakespeare as you’ve never seen it before! Four young lovers find themselves enveloped in the dream-like arms of a magical forest full of sprites. Fairies and humans collide. Hilarity ensues. Long Barn £14 (£12 conc)

Young Leadership Programme Tues - Fri (4 day placements from 25 Jul) Age 14 - 18 years | 10am - 4pm | Free Gain hands on work experience, while increasing your confidence and self-esteem. Activities include assisting holiday clubs, craft and storytelling sessions and front of house activity. You will have the opportunity to work alongside professional arts practitioners, leading to an end of week open workshop for local children and families. See our website for more details and an application form.
